現在位置:ホームページ > 技術記事 > バックエンド開発 > PHP7

  • PHP7 のジェネレーター: 大規模なデータを効率的に処理し、コードの実行速度を向上させる方法は?
    PHP7 のジェネレーター: 大規模なデータを効率的に処理し、コードの実行速度を向上させる方法は?
    PHP7 のジェネレーター: 大規模なデータを効率的に処理し、コードの実行速度を向上させる方法は?アプリケーションを開発するときは、大規模なデータ収集を処理する必要があることがよくあります。従来のアプローチでは、すべてのデータをメモリにロードするため、大量のデータを処理するときにメモリ不足の問題が発生する可能性があります。この問題を解決するために、PHP7 ではジェネレーターの概念が導入されています。これにより、大規模なデータをより効率的に処理し、コードの実行速度を向上させることができます。ジェネレーターは特殊なタイプの反復可能オブジェクトです。
    PHP7 1675 2023-10-20 10:25:57
  • PHP7 の匿名クラスを使用して、より柔軟なシングルトン モードを実装するにはどうすればよいですか?
    PHP7 の匿名クラスを使用して、より柔軟なシングルトン モードを実装するにはどうすればよいですか?
    PHP7 の匿名クラスを使用して、より柔軟なシングルトン モードを実装するにはどうすればよいですか?シングルトン パターンは、クラスにインスタンスが 1 つだけ存在し、グローバル アクセス ポイントを提供するようにする、一般的に使用される設計パターンです。 PHP では、シングルトン パターンの実装では通常、静的変数とメソッドを使用して、インスタンスが 1 つだけ作成されるようにします。ただし、PHP7 では、匿名クラスを使用してより柔軟なシングルトン パターンを実装できるため、コードがよりシンプルで保守しやすくなります。以前のバージョンの PHP では、シングルトン パターンは通常、プライベート コンストラクターと静的メソッドを通じて実装されました。
    PHP7 1581 2023-10-20 10:06:36
  • PHP7のNull Coalesce演算子:コードの条件判定を簡素化するには?
    PHP7のNull Coalesce演算子:コードの条件判定を簡素化するには?
    PHP7のNullCoalesce演算子:コードの条件判定を簡素化するには?開発プロセスでは、変数に値があるかどうか、または null であるかどうかを判断するために、変数に対して条件判定を実行する必要があることがよくあります。従来の方法は if 文や三項演算子を使用して条件判定を行うことですが、この書き方は場合によっては長く複雑に見えることがあります。幸いなことに、NullCoalesce 演算子 (??) が PHP7 で導入されました。これは、コードの記述方法を簡素化し、開発効率を向上させるのに役立ちます。 N
    PHP7 1033 2023-10-20 09:18:35
  • PHP7 の名前空間と自動読み込みメカニズムを使用してコードの構造を整理するにはどうすればよいですか?
    PHP7 の名前空間と自動読み込みメカニズムを使用してコードの構造を整理するにはどうすればよいですか?
    PHP7 の名前空間と自動読み込みメカニズムを使用してコードの構造を整理するにはどうすればよいですか?要約: PHP7 のリリースにより、ネームスペースと自動ロードメカニズムは、PHP 開発において無視できない重要な機能になりました。この記事では、PHP7 の名前空間と自動読み込みメカニズムを使用してコードの構造を整理する方法を紹介し、具体的なコード例で説明します。 1. 名前空間とは何ですか?名前空間は、異なるクラス ライブラリまたはコード ファイル間で発生する可能性のある名前の競合を解決するために PHP7 で導入されたメカニズムです。名前空間経由
    PHP7 1149 2023-10-20 08:57:11
  • PHP7 の型ヒント機能: 一般的な型エラーを防ぐには?
    PHP7 の型ヒント機能: 一般的な型エラーを防ぐには?
    PHP7 の TypeHinting 機能: 一般的な型エラーを防ぐには?型エラーは、プログラミング言語で最も一般的なエラーの 1 つです。 PHP7 では TypeHinting 機能が導入され、開発者は関数宣言内のパラメーターの型と関数の戻り値の型を指定できるようになりました。 TypeHinting 機能を使用すると、コードの読みやすさが向上するだけでなく、型エラーの発生も減らすことができます。この記事では、PHP7 の TypeHinting 機能の使用方法と、
    PHP7 743 2023-10-20 08:52:59
  • PHP7 の型ヒント機能: 潜在的な型エラーを防ぐには?
    PHP7 の型ヒント機能: 潜在的な型エラーを防ぐには?
    PHP7 の TypeHinting 機能: 潜在的な型エラーを防ぐには?概要: タイプ エラーは、ソフトウェア開発における一般的な問題です。 PHP は弱い型指定言語であるため、開発者は制限なく変数および関数パラメーターの型を定義できます。ただし、これにより潜在的な型エラーが発生する可能性もあり、デバッグやメンテナンスがより困難になります。この問題を解決するために、PHP7 では TypeHinting 機能が導入されました。この機能により、開発者は次のことを指定できます。
    PHP7 1570 2023-10-20 08:31:56
  • PHP7 の匿名関数とクロージャを使用して、より柔軟なコード ロジックを実現するにはどうすればよいですか?
    PHP7 の匿名関数とクロージャを使用して、より柔軟なコード ロジックを実現するにはどうすればよいですか?
    PHP7 の匿名関数とクロージャを使用して、より柔軟なコード ロジックを実現するにはどうすればよいですか? PHP7 のリリースにより、匿名関数とクロージャは PHP 開発における重要な機能になりました。匿名関数を使用すると、コード内で関数を直接定義して使用できますが、クロージャを使用すると、関数を変数として渡して保存できます。匿名関数とクロージャを柔軟に使用することで、より合理化された再利用可能なコード ロジックを実現できます。以下では、PHP7 の匿名関数とクロージャを使用して、より柔軟なコード ロジックを実装する方法と、具体的な手順を詳しく紹介します。
    PHP7 933 2023-10-19 11:40:47
  • PHP7 の匿名クラスを使用して単純なシングルトン設計パターンを実装するにはどうすればよいですか?
    PHP7 の匿名クラスを使用して単純なシングルトン設計パターンを実装するにはどうすればよいですか?
    PHP7 の匿名クラスを使用して単純なシングルトン設計パターンを実装するにはどうすればよいですか? PHP 開発では、クラスのインスタンスが 1 つだけ存在することを保証する必要があるシナリオで、シングルトン設計パターンが広く使用されています。 PHP7 で導入された匿名クラスにより、シングルトン パターンの実装がより簡単かつエレガントになります。この記事では、PHP7 の匿名クラスを使用して単純なシングルトン設計パターンを実装する方法を紹介し、具体的なコード例を示します。従来の PHP 開発では、シングルトン設計パターンを使用すると、通常、Singleton という名前のクラスが作成されます。このクラスでは、1 つのみの作成が許可されます。
    PHP7 984 2023-10-19 11:30:58
  • PHP7 のクラス定数と静的プロパティを使用して、より柔軟なデータ管理を実現するにはどうすればよいですか?
    PHP7 のクラス定数と静的プロパティを使用して、より柔軟なデータ管理を実現するにはどうすればよいですか?
    PHP7 のクラス定数と静的プロパティを使用して、より柔軟なデータ管理を実現するにはどうすればよいですか? PHP は Web 開発で広く使用されているスクリプト言語であり、PHP7 では、クラス定数や静的プロパティなどの多くの新機能が導入されています。これら 2 つの機能により、データ管理の点でより柔軟なソリューションが提供されます。この記事では、PHP7 のクラス定数と静的プロパティを使用してより柔軟なデータ管理を実現する方法を紹介し、関連するコード例を示します。 1. クラス定数 クラス定数とは、クラス定義で定義された変更不可能な値を指します。属性とは異なり、
    PHP7 1495 2023-10-19 11:06:18
  • PHP7 の型宣言: 一般的な型エラーを回避するには?
    PHP7 の型宣言: 一般的な型エラーを回避するには?
    PHP7 では厳密な型宣言が導入されました。これは、開発者が開発プロセスの早い段階で型エラーを検出し、型エラーによって引き起こされるバグを減らすのに役立つ重要な改良点です。この記事では、PHP7 の型宣言と一般的な型エラーを回避する方法を紹介します。 1. 型宣言の概要 PHP7 では、型宣言を使用して関数のパラメーターと戻り値の型を指定できます。型宣言の形式は次のとおりです。 スカラー型宣言 a.int: 整数型 b.float: 浮動小数点型 c.str
    PHP7 1263 2023-10-19 11:00:19
  • PHP7 の機能を使用して、より簡潔で保守しやすいコードを作成するにはどうすればよいですか?
    PHP7 の機能を使用して、より簡潔で保守しやすいコードを作成するにはどうすればよいですか?
    PHP7 の機能を使用して、より簡潔で保守しやすいコードを作成する方法 PHP7 のリリースでは、より簡潔で保守しやすいコードを作成するためのより多くのオプションを開発者に提供するいくつかの新しい関数と機能が導入されています。この記事では、PHP7 の機能を使用するためのベスト プラクティスをいくつか検討し、具体的なコード例をいくつか示します。 1. 型宣言 PHP7 では厳密な型宣言が導入されており、信頼性が高く堅牢なコードを作成するのに非常に役立ちます。関数のパラメータと戻り値で型宣言を使用できます。
    PHP7 1449 2023-10-19 10:48:36
  • PHP7 の型ヒント機能: エラーを防ぐために関数のパラメーターと戻り値の型を明確にする方法は?
    PHP7 の型ヒント機能: エラーを防ぐために関数のパラメーターと戻り値の型を明確にする方法は?
    PHP7 の TypeHinting 機能: エラーを防ぐために関数のパラメーターと戻り値の型を明確にする方法はじめに: 開発プロセスでは、関数のパラメーターと戻り値の型を明確にすることが非常に重要です。これは、開発者が多くの潜在的なエラーを回避するのに役立ちます。 PHP7 では TypeHinting 機能が導入されており、開発者は関数定義でパラメーターと戻り値の型を明示的に指定できるため、コードの可読性と保守性が向上します。この記事では、PHP7 の TypeHinting について詳しく説明します。
    PHP7 1019 2023-10-19 10:36:14
  • PHP7 のエラー処理メカニズム: エラーをより適切に管理し、キャッチするにはどうすればよいですか?
    PHP7 のエラー処理メカニズム: エラーをより適切に管理し、キャッチするにはどうすればよいですか?
    PHP7 のエラー処理メカニズム: エラーをより適切に管理し、キャッチするにはどうすればよいですか?はじめに: エラー処理はプログラミングの非常に重要な部分であり、コードのデバッグと管理を改善するのに役立ちます。 PHP7 はエラー処理メカニズムを改善し、より強力な機能と柔軟性を提供します。この記事では、PHP7 でエラーをより適切に管理およびキャプチャする方法を紹介し、具体的なコード例を示します。 1. エラー報告のレベルと設定 PHP7 では、php.ini ファイルを変更することでエラー報告のレベルを設定できます。できる
    PHP7 1543 2023-10-19 10:33:18
  • PHP7 の匿名関数とクロージャを使用して、より柔軟なロジックのカプセル化を実現するにはどうすればよいですか?
    PHP7 の匿名関数とクロージャを使用して、より柔軟なロジックのカプセル化を実現するにはどうすればよいですか?
    PHP7 の匿名関数とクロージャを使用して、より柔軟なロジックのカプセル化を実現するにはどうすればよいですか? PHP7 では、匿名関数とクロージャは、より柔軟で再利用可能なコードのカプセル化を実現するのに役立つ非常に強力な機能です。この記事では、PHP7 の匿名関数とクロージャを使用してこれらの機能を実現する方法と、具体的なコード例を紹介します。クロージャは、外部環境変数を含む関数であり、外部環境変数の値にアクセスして変更できます。 PHP7 より前は、クロージャーの使用は比較的面倒で、使用する必要がありました。
    PHP7 796 2023-10-19 10:28:51
  • PHP7 の変数の厳密モード: 潜在的なバグを減らすには?
    PHP7 の変数の厳密モード: 潜在的なバグを減らすには?
    PHP7 では Strict モードが導入され、開発者が潜在的なエラーを減らすのに役立ちます。この記事では、厳密モードとは何か、および PHP7 で厳密モードを使用してエラーを減らす方法について説明します。同時に、コード例を通じて厳密モードの適用を示します。 1.ストリクトモードとは何ですか? Strict モードは、開発者がより標準化されたコードを作成し、いくつかの一般的なエラーを減らすのに役立つ PHP7 の機能です。厳密モードでは、変数宣言、型チェック、関数呼び出しなどに厳密な制限と検出が行われます。合格
    PHP7 1389 2023-10-19 10:01:00

ツールの推奨事項

jQuery エンタープライズ メッセージ フォームの連絡先コード

jQuery エンタープライズ メッセージ フォーム連絡先コードは、シンプルで実用的なエンタープライズ メッセージ フォームおよび連絡先紹介ページ コードです。

HTML5 MP3 オルゴール再生効果

HTML5 MP3 オルゴール再生特殊効果は、HTML5 + css3 に基づく MP3 音楽プレーヤーで、かわいいオルゴールの絵文字を作成し、スイッチ ボタンをクリックします。

HTML5 クールなパーティクル アニメーション ナビゲーション メニューの特殊効果

HTML5 クールなパーティクル アニメーションのナビゲーション メニュー特殊効果は、ナビゲーション メニューにマウスを置くと色が変化する特殊効果です。

jQuery ビジュアル フォームのドラッグ アンド ドロップ編集コード

jQuery ビジュアル フォームのドラッグ アンド ドロップ編集コードは、jQuery およびブートストラップ フレームワークに基づいたビジュアル フォームです。

有機果物と野菜のサプライヤー Web テンプレート Bootstrap5

有機果物と野菜のサプライヤー Web テンプレート-Bootstrap5

Bootstrap3 多機能データ情報バックグラウンド管理レスポンシブ Web ページ テンプレート-Novus

Bootstrap3 多機能データ情報バックグラウンド管理レスポンシブ Web ページ テンプレート-Novus

不動産リソース サービス プラットフォーム Web ページ テンプレート Bootstrap5

不動産リソース サービス プラットフォーム Web ページ テンプレート Bootstrap5

シンプルな履歴書情報 Web テンプレート Bootstrap4

シンプルな履歴書情報 Web テンプレート Bootstrap4

かわいい夏の要素のベクター素材 (EPS+PNG)

これは、太陽、日よけ帽子、ココナッツの木、ビキニ、飛行機、スイカ、アイスクリーム、アイスクリーム、冷たい飲み物、浮き輪、ビーチサンダル、パイナップル、巻貝、貝殻、ヒトデ、カニを含む、かわいい夏の要素のベクター素材です。 、レモン、日焼け止め、サングラスなど、素材は JPG プレビューを含む EPS および PNG 形式で提供されています。
PNG素材
2024-05-09

4 つの赤い 2023 卒業バッジ ベクター素材 (AI+EPS+PNG)

これは、2023 年卒業バッジの赤いベクター素材で、合計 4 つがあり、JPG プレビューを含む AI、EPS、PNG 形式で利用できます。
PNG素材
2024-02-29

歌う鳥と花がいっぱいのカートデザイン春のバナーベクター素材(AI+EPS)

これは、さえずる鳥と​​花でいっぱいのカートをデザインした春のバナー ベクター素材で、JPG プレビューを含む AI および EPS 形式で利用できます。
バナー画像
2024-02-29

金色の卒業帽ベクター素材(EPS+PNG)

これは、JPG プレビューを含む EPS および PNG 形式で利用できる、金色の卒業帽のベクター素材です。
PNG素材
2024-02-27

室内装飾クリーニングおよび修理サービス会社のウェブサイトのテンプレート

家の装飾のクリーニングとメンテナンス サービス会社の Web サイト テンプレートは、家の装飾、クリーニング、メンテナンス、その他のサービス組織を提供するプロモーション Web サイトに適した Web サイト テンプレートのダウンロードです。ヒント: このテンプレートは Google フォント ライブラリを呼び出すため、ページが開くのが遅くなる場合があります。

フレッシュカラーの個人履歴書ガイドページテンプレート

フレッシュカラーマッチング個人求人応募履歴書ガイドページテンプレートは、フレッシュカラーマッチングスタイルに適した個人求人検索履歴書仕事表示ガイドページWebテンプレートのダウンロードです。ヒント: このテンプレートは Google フォント ライブラリを呼び出すため、ページが開くのが遅くなる場合があります。

デザイナーのクリエイティブな仕事の履歴書 Web テンプレート

デザイナー クリエイティブ ジョブ履歴書 Web テンプレートは、さまざまなデザイナーのポジションに適した個人の職務履歴書表示用のダウンロード可能な Web テンプレートです。ヒント: このテンプレートは Google フォント ライブラリを呼び出すため、ページが開くのが遅くなる場合があります。

現代のエンジニアリング建設会社のウェブサイトのテンプレート

最新のエンジニアリングおよび建設会社の Web サイト テンプレートは、エンジニアリングおよび建設サービス業界の宣伝に適したダウンロード可能な Web サイト テンプレートです。ヒント: このテンプレートは Google フォント ライブラリを呼び出すため、ページが開くのが遅くなる場合があります。